According to 2026 Q1 report, Dodge & Cox Stock Fund holds 74,871,715 Avantor Inc (AVTR) shares with a market value of roughly $586.99M accounting for 0.51% of the overall portfolio. To date, the estimated cost basis is nearly $21.26 for "buy" trades. Dodge & Cox Stock Fund first purchased AVTR in 2023 Q3, initially acquiring about 5.93M shares. Since the initial investment in Avantor Inc (AVTR), Dodge & Cox Stock Fund has made 5 more transactions.
